优炫数据库是什么改的
-
优炫数据库是一种高性能、高可靠性的数据库管理系统,它在传统数据库的基础上进行了一系列的改进和优化。以下是优炫数据库的几个改进点:
-
存储引擎优化:优炫数据库采用了先进的存储引擎,如InnoDB,它具有更高的并发性和更快的数据读写速度。同时,优炫数据库还针对存储引擎进行了自身的优化,提升了数据库的整体性能。
-
查询优化:优炫数据库对SQL查询进行了优化,通过使用索引、聚集和分区等技术,提高了查询效率。此外,优炫数据库还支持并行查询和并行计算,进一步提升了查询性能。
-
内存管理:优炫数据库通过合理的内存管理策略,提高了内存利用率,减少了磁盘IO操作,从而提升了数据库的整体性能。同时,优炫数据库还支持缓存机制,可以将常用的数据存储在内存中,加快数据的访问速度。
-
容灾和高可用性:优炫数据库具有强大的容灾和高可用性功能。它支持数据的备份和恢复,可以在数据发生故障时快速恢复。同时,优炫数据库还支持主从复制和集群部署,保证了数据的持久性和高可用性。
-
安全性增强:优炫数据库对数据的安全性进行了增强。它支持数据的加密存储和传输,可以有效地保护数据的机密性。同时,优炫数据库还支持访问控制和权限管理,可以限制用户对数据库的访问权限,保护数据的完整性和可靠性。
综上所述,优炫数据库通过一系列的改进和优化,提升了数据库的性能、可靠性和安全性,适用于各种大型应用场景。
1年前 -
-
优炫数据库是由中国科学院计算机网络信息中心开发的一款高性能分布式数据库系统。它采用了先进的分布式架构和存储引擎,具有高可靠性、高并发性和高扩展性的特点。
优炫数据库的改进主要包括以下几个方面:
-
分布式架构优化:优炫数据库采用了分布式架构,将数据存储在多个节点上,以实现数据的高可用性和高并发性。在改进中,优炫数据库提供了更加灵活的数据分布策略,可以根据用户的需求进行定制,提高了数据的访问效率和性能。
-
存储引擎优化:优炫数据库采用了自主研发的存储引擎,具有高效的数据存储和查询能力。在改进中,优炫数据库对存储引擎进行了优化,提高了数据的读写性能和数据的压缩比例,减少了存储空间的占用。
-
数据一致性保证:优炫数据库通过引入分布式事务和副本机制,保证了数据的一致性和可靠性。在改进中,优炫数据库提供了更加高效的分布式事务处理机制,减少了事务的开销,并提供了更加可靠的数据备份和恢复机制,提高了数据的可靠性。
-
查询优化:优炫数据库通过引入查询优化器和索引优化器,提高了查询的性能和效率。在改进中,优炫数据库对查询优化器和索引优化器进行了优化,提高了查询的响应速度和查询的准确性,提高了用户的查询体验。
综上所述,优炫数据库通过改进分布式架构、存储引擎、数据一致性保证和查询优化等方面,提高了数据库的性能和可靠性,满足了用户对高性能分布式数据库的需求。
1年前 -
-
优炫数据库是一种基于分布式架构的高性能、高可靠、高可用的关系型数据库系统。它是由阿里巴巴集团开发和维护的,旨在解决大规模数据存储和处理的问题。优炫数据库具有以下特点:
-
分布式架构:优炫数据库采用分布式架构,可以将数据分布在多个节点上进行存储和处理。这种架构可以提供更高的吞吐量和更低的延迟,同时能够实现数据的水平扩展。
-
高性能:优炫数据库通过各种优化手段,如索引优化、查询优化和数据压缩等,来提高数据库的性能。它能够支持高并发的读写操作,并且能够在大规模数据的情况下保持较低的延迟。
-
高可靠性:优炫数据库通过数据冗余和故障恢复机制来保证数据的可靠性。它可以将数据复制到多个节点上,以防止单点故障,并且可以在节点故障时自动进行故障切换,以保持系统的可用性。
-
高可用性:优炫数据库支持主备模式和多主模式,可以在节点故障时自动进行切换,以保证系统的可用性。它还支持数据的自动分片和负载均衡,以实现水平扩展和高可用性。
-
灵活的数据模型:优炫数据库支持关系型数据模型,并且提供了丰富的数据类型和数据操作功能。它还支持事务和 ACID 属性,以保证数据的一致性和可靠性。
下面将详细介绍优炫数据库的改动内容。
一、分布式架构改动
优炫数据库的核心改动之一是引入了分布式架构。在分布式架构中,优炫数据库将数据分散存储在多个节点上,每个节点可以独立处理部分数据,从而提高系统的吞吐量和可扩展性。为了实现分布式架构,优炫数据库引入了分布式存储引擎。该存储引擎负责将数据分片并存储在不同的节点上,并提供分布式事务和数据一致性保证。
二、性能优化改动
为了提高数据库的性能,优炫数据库进行了多方面的优化改动。-
索引优化:优炫数据库引入了更高效的索引结构,如 B+ 树和哈希索引。这些索引结构可以快速定位到需要的数据,提高查询性能。
-
查询优化:优炫数据库引入了查询优化器,可以根据查询的特征和数据分布选择最优的执行计划。同时,它还支持并行查询和批量处理,以提高查询效率。
-
数据压缩:优炫数据库引入了数据压缩算法,可以将数据在存储和传输时进行压缩,减少存储和网络带宽的消耗。
-
缓存优化:优炫数据库引入了缓存机制,可以将热点数据缓存在内存中,提高读取性能。
三、可靠性和可用性改动
为了提高数据库的可靠性和可用性,优炫数据库进行了以下改动。-
数据冗余:优炫数据库将数据复制到多个节点上,以提供数据的冗余备份。这样可以防止单点故障,并提高系统的可靠性。
-
故障恢复:优炫数据库引入了故障恢复机制,可以在节点故障时自动进行故障切换,以保持系统的可用性。
-
主备模式和多主模式:优炫数据库支持主备模式和多主模式,可以在节点故障时自动进行切换,以保证系统的可用性。
四、数据模型改动
为了提供更灵活的数据模型,优炫数据库进行了以下改动。-
支持关系型数据模型:优炫数据库支持关系型数据模型,可以使用表和列来组织和存储数据。
-
支持丰富的数据类型:优炫数据库支持丰富的数据类型,包括整数、浮点数、字符串、日期等。这些数据类型可以满足不同业务场景的需求。
-
支持事务和 ACID 属性:优炫数据库支持事务和 ACID 属性,可以保证数据的一致性和可靠性。
总结:优炫数据库通过引入分布式架构、性能优化、可靠性和可用性改动、数据模型改动等多方面的改进,提供了高性能、高可靠、高可用的关系型数据库系统。它适用于大规模数据存储和处理的场景,并可以满足不同业务需求的要求。
1年前 -